Researchers Unveil Urine Test to Transform Bladder Cancer Diagnosis

A groundbreaking study published in The Journal of Molecular Diagnostics reveals that a simple urine test can effectively diagnose and stage bladder cancer by analyzing patterns of cell-free DNA (cfDNA) fragmentation. This innovative method presents a non-invasive alternative to traditional cystoscopies, which are often uncomfortable and costly for patients.

The research team behind this study has identified specific cfDNA fragmentation patterns that correlate with bladder cancer presence. By focusing on these patterns, the test allows for the rapid assessment of the disease, significantly streamlining the diagnostic process. This approach has the potential to reduce the frequency of cystoscopies, which typically require sedation and can lead to complications.

Improving Patient Comfort and Reducing Costs

The implications of this urine test extend beyond patient comfort. Current bladder cancer diagnostics can involve multiple cystoscopies, leading to increased health care costs. Early estimates suggest that adopting this urine test could lower expenses associated with invasive procedures, benefiting both patients and healthcare systems.

Moreover, the ability to quickly and accurately diagnose bladder cancer can lead to earlier treatment. This early intervention is critical, as bladder cancer can progress quickly if not detected in its initial stages. The researchers emphasize that this diagnostic tool can significantly improve patient outcomes by facilitating timely medical responses.

The study’s lead researcher stated, “Our findings demonstrate that cfDNA analysis from urine samples represents a promising avenue for bladder cancer screening. It not only enhances patient comfort but also optimizes resource allocation in healthcare.”

As bladder cancer remains one of the most common cancers globally, particularly in older adults, the introduction of a non-invasive testing option could revolutionize the way the disease is managed. The research team plans to conduct further studies to validate the test’s effectiveness across diverse populations and clinical settings.

In conclusion, the development of this urine test marks a significant advancement in bladder cancer diagnostics. By leveraging the insights gained from cfDNA fragmentation analysis, healthcare providers can enhance patient care while potentially lowering costs in the long run. This promising approach exemplifies how innovative research can lead to practical solutions in the medical field.
